It’s just about that time. Some 58 guys in East Meadow by the roster that Jon Lane tweeted this morning (and Arthur Staple says Christopher Gibson has clearance to take part for real). I count 12 tryouts, including Ben Holmstrom (did I update the post the other day? Don’t think so, just papered; vacation) and Casey Bailey among veterans; five forwards under AHL contract to the Sound Tigers; Worcester Railers*-contract defenseman Willie Raskob; and Connor Graham, as it was in the beginning, is now and ever shall be. (Seriously, does someone have a count on how many camps this is for him? We already did the bit that he outlasted Jesse.)

Edit, Friday, 10:45 a.m.: The list the Big Club released Friday morning is down to 52 (31-16-5), losing six tryouts, including Graham, Raskob and Sound Tigers forwards Matt Gaudreau and Matt Lane.

Speaking of non-tendered young’ns, a few of the last remaining Bridgeport free agents latched on: Stephon Williams to San Jose (AHL), and Loic Leduc to Reading (ECHL). (This is usually about the time we stop updating these pages, but we’ll see.) Edit, Friday, 10:50 a.m.: One more: Taylor Cammarata to South Carolina.

Per EliteProspects, Brett Gallant has a tryout with Columbus, for whom he played the past two years in Cleveland.
